History and Evolution of Buy vending machine

Vending machines have a storied history that dates back to ancient times. The concept of a machine dispensing items in exchange for coins can be traced as far back as first century A.D., when Hero of Alexandria created a device that dispensed holy water when a coin was inserted. Fast forward to the late 19th century in the United States, and vending machines began to offer items like postcards and chewing gum.

The introduction of soda vending machines in the 1920s marked a significant evolution, making vending machines a common sight in various establishments. By the 1980s, vending machines had adapted to technology with the introduction of electronic payment systems, allowing customers to pay with credit cards.

How Buy vending machine Works

Understanding how a vending machine operates is essential for anyone considering the buy vending machine route. The basic functionality of a vending machine revolves around three key components: product storage, payment systems, and dispensing mechanisms.

The machines are designed to hold a variety of snacks and beverages, with customizable shelving configurations that accommodate different product sizes. The integrated payment system allows customers to pay via cash, credit cards, or mobile payment platforms, thus catering to varied consumer preferences.

Dispensing mechanisms have evolved to ensure that products are reliably delivered to the customer without issues. Modern designs utilize spiral mechanisms and sensors to track inventory levels, providing operators with real-time data on stock and sales trends.

Additionally, advanced vending machines are equipped with digital screens that can display advertising or nutritional information, further enhancing customer engagement. Challenges and Misconceptions About Buy vending machine

While there are numerous benefits to starting a vending machine business, it is vital to be aware of potential challenges. One common misconception is that vending machines generate passive income with little effort. In reality, success in this field requires dedication, strategic planning, and regular maintenance.

Here are several challenges to consider when entering this business:

  • Initial Investment: Although vending machines can be low-cost businesses to run, the initial investment in quality machines and healthy products can be substantial, often ranging from $2,000 to $10,000.
  • Location Agreements: Partnering with high-traffic locations typically requires negotiations with property owners, which can sometimes lead to disagreements over commission rates and placement specifics.
  • Maintaining Stock: Regularly monitoring inventory and refilling stock can be cumbersome for busy operators, especially if multiple machines are involved.
  • Misconceptions About Profitability: Some people may assume that all vending machines generate significant profits. In fact, many factors, including location, product selection, and consumer trends, significantly influence the profitability of a vending operation.

Recognizing these challenges upfront allows potential entrepreneurs to build a comprehensive strategy to mitigate risks and enhance the likelihood of a successful vending business.
